diff --git a/configure/RULES_BUILD b/configure/RULES_BUILD index 6d2a5cd55..1b7e5dc25 100644 --- a/configure/RULES_BUILD +++ b/configure/RULES_BUILD @@ -170,8 +170,9 @@ ifdef RES @$(RM) *$(RES) endif -$(DIRECTORY_TARGETS) : - $(MKDIR) -p $@ +# Sort mkdir targets to remove duplicates & make parents first +$(DIRECTORY_TARGETS): + $(MKDIR) $(sort $@) # Install LIB_INSTALLS libraries before linking executables $(TESTPRODNAME) $(PRODNAME): | $(INSTALL_LIB_INSTALLS)